Telemedicine / Telehealth Coverage Criteria (Real-time audiovisual services)
Governs coverage, requirements, limitations, and coding for medically necessary clinical services delivered via real-time two-way audiovisual telemedicine for Neighborhood Health Plan of Rhode Island members (Commercial, INTEGRITY, and Medicaid excluding EFP). Applies to providers delivering services within Rhode Island licensure and applicable program rules.
Added code Q3014 (Telehealth originating site facility fee) to the coding list.
